Fall Camp Report: Looking at the Texas A&M offense after Week 1

Texas A&M has its first seven practices of Fall Camp in the rearview, and the Aggies are expecting to be more explosive on offense in 2022. With the first week complete, Billy Liucci shares the latest from inside the Bright Complex regarding Jimbo Fisher's offense.

• Haynes King has strung together a few very good practices in a row. Many of you saw him on Sunday during the open practice when the third-year signal-caller had probably his best day yet. Still, more exciting than that is the fact that Haynes is throwing the ball noticeably better than he was during the spring, and he has been particularly accurate and consistent as a downfield passer early in camp.
